☆ Be the first to review + Add to your collection — Join free"Old-Fashioned Law" in Four Color #1193 (1961) delivers a charming slice of mid-century Americana, where Kate McCoy’s family gets a rare chance at modern luxury—only for Grandpa Amos to turn the sleek new house into a chaotic mess. With sharp, expressive art by Sparky Moore, the story finds humor and heart in the clash between old-school values and new-fangled design, as the family uncovers a web of dishonesty behind the home’s construction. Cover by Sparky Moore.
In "No Money Down," Kate McCoy’s family gets a dream 30-day stay in an ultra-modern house—only for Grandpa Amos to turn the sleek, high-tech home into a chaotic mess, uncovering the builders’ shady tricks along the way.
